The Real Cost of Downtime: Why IT Planning Matters
Business IT downtime affects far more than temporary inconvenience, often disrupting productivity, delaying operations, impacting revenue, and damaging customer trust.
Many businesses do not realize how dependent daily operations have become on stable technology until systems stop working. Email outages, internet disruptions, server downtime, cloud application failures, ransomware incidents, and hardware problems can quickly impact communication, scheduling, customer service, and internal workflows. Even short periods of downtime can create operational bottlenecks that take days to fully recover from.
For small and mid-sized businesses, the financial impact is often larger than expected because downtime affects multiple areas of the organization at once. Employees may lose access to critical applications, customers may experience delayed responses, and leadership teams may be forced into reactive decision-making instead of focusing on growth and operations.
What Causes Business IT Downtime?
Business IT downtime is commonly caused by outdated infrastructure, hardware failures, cybersecurity incidents, internet outages, and poor long-term IT planning.
Many downtime events are not the result of a single catastrophic failure. Instead, they develop from unresolved technology issues that build over time. Aging equipment, inconsistent updates, unsupported software, weak backup strategies, and limited monitoring can all increase the likelihood of operational disruptions.
Common causes of downtime include:
- Hardware failure
- Internet service outages
- Server downtime
- Ransomware attacks
- Poor cybersecurity practices
- Failed software updates
- Lack of backup systems
- Cloud configuration issues
- Remote work connectivity problems
- Vendor or third-party service outages
Organizations that rely heavily on Microsoft 365, cloud platforms, VoIP systems, and remote collaboration tools are especially vulnerable when infrastructure is not proactively managed.

How Does Downtime Affect Productivity and Revenue?
Downtime reduces productivity by preventing employees from accessing the systems, applications, and data needed to perform their work.
When technology systems fail, productivity losses usually spread quickly across departments. Employees may be unable to access files, respond to customers, process transactions, or communicate internally. In some cases, operations may stop entirely until systems are restored.
The operational impact often includes:
- Missed deadlines
- Delayed customer responses
- Interrupted communication
- Lost billable hours
- Reduced employee efficiency
- Scheduling disruptions
- Revenue loss
- Customer dissatisfaction
The hidden costs can also extend beyond immediate financial losses. Businesses experiencing recurring network downtime or unstable systems may see reduced employee morale and lower customer confidence over time.

Why Is Proactive IT Planning Important?
Proactive IT planning helps businesses reduce downtime risks before technology failures disrupt operations.
Many businesses operate reactively, addressing issues only after systems fail or employees report problems. While this approach may appear cost-effective in the short term, it often leads to higher business downtime costs over time and increases the likelihood of prolonged business IT downtime.
Effective IT planning usually involves ongoing infrastructure monitoring, hardware lifecycle management, backup verification, disaster recovery preparation, cybersecurity maintenance, vendor oversight, and employee security awareness. Businesses that approach technology strategically are often better positioned to prevent operational disruption before it affects employees or customers.
The comparison below highlights the difference between reactive IT management and a proactive planning approach.
Downtime Scenario | What Businesses Typically Experience | Reactive IT Response | Proactive IT Planning Approach |
Internet outage | Employees lose access to cloud platforms and email | Troubleshoot after disruption occurs | Redundant connections and continuity planning |
Server downtime | Applications and shared files become unavailable | Emergency recovery efforts | Monitoring, maintenance, and failover planning |
Ransomware incident | Systems become inaccessible | Containment and recovery after attack | Security monitoring, backups, and employee training |
Hardware failure | Productivity slows or stops for affected employees | Replace equipment after failure | Planned hardware lifecycle management |
Backup failure | Recovery takes longer than expected | Attempt to recover missing data | Routine backup testing and verification |
Microsoft 365 disruption | Communication and collaboration delays | Wait for issue escalation | Contingency planning and workflow redundancy |
Businesses that invest in preventative planning are often better positioned to reduce operational disruption, improve recovery times, and maintain business continuity during unexpected outages.

How Can Businesses Reduce IT Downtime?
Businesses can reduce IT downtime through proactive monitoring, infrastructure planning, cybersecurity improvements, and ongoing technology management.
Reducing downtime requires more than simply fixing problems as they occur. Long-term improvement usually depends on consistent planning, documentation, and preventative maintenance.
Some of the most effective downtime prevention strategies include:
- Replacing aging hardware before failure
- Monitoring systems continuously
- Testing backups regularly
- Implementing cybersecurity protections
- Standardizing software environments
- Improving employee security awareness
- Maintaining cloud redundancy
- Documenting recovery procedures
- Reviewing vendor dependencies
